ARTIFACT: Nice 1897 Franklin, New Jersey Fire Annual Fire Parade Ribbon by Whitehead and Hoag in Newark, NJ. The red ribbon is embellished with silver lettering which reads: "MEMBER ANNUAL PARADE FRANKLIN FIRE DEPT." and in the center shows the firefighters emblem and beneath it reads: "FRANKLIN, NEW JERSEY SEPTEMBER 30TH, 1897. The reverse of the ribbon bar reads "WHITEHEAD & HOAG CO. BADGE MAKERS NEWARK, N. J." and still shows the paper maker's label fully intact and in part it reads: "The Whitehead & Hoag Co. Badges, Buttons, Banners, and Advertising Novelties Newark, New Jersey" and features a blue ink stamp that reads: "UNION LABEL TYPOGRAPHICAL NEWARK, NO. 105". VINTAGE: Circa 1897

SIZE: Approximately 6 ??" x 2 ??"

MATERIALS / CONSTRUCTION: Ribbon, paper, brass

ATTACHMENT: Stick pin

MARKINGS: "MAIN OFFICE & FACTORY NEWARK, N. J.", "BADGE BAR PAT'D OCT 18TH, 1892. MARCH 7TH, 1893. WAVING FLAG, JUNE 14TH, 1892. MEDALLION PATENTED JUNE 12TH, 1894 ??? 1896. RIMLESS MEDALLION 1896. MEDALLION MARCH 5TH, 1895. JUNE 12TH, 1894. DESIGNS NOV. 27TH, 1894. DEC 4TH, 1894. DEC. 11TH, 1894. OTHER PATENTS PENDING"
